Well, I think the subject line says it all. ReadyNas photos is running unusably slow. It didn't used to run like this, and it has been a while since I've used readynas photos. But I went to add some photos today and the interface took forever to load. When I finally opened an album, not all of the thumbnails would display, and and the left and right page buttons only occasionally work. I tried rebooting my readynas, but that didn't fix the issue. Im currently running firmware 4.1.4, and Im pretty sure the add-on and the client are up to date.

Re: ReadyNas Photos unusably slow

Postby minerva » Wed Jan 07, 2009 5:28 am

ReadyNAS Photos stores information in MySQL database on the ReadyNAS. When ReadyNAS Photos attempts connection to the Database, MySQL performs a reverse DNS lookup to figure out the host name of the connecting machine. In some DNS setups, this lookup takes really long time (close to 10 seconds). When this occurs accessing times for ReadyNAS Photos also degrade.

However, this problem does not happen at every installation of ReadyNAS Photos.

The work around is to fix the DNS look ups so the hostname of the connecting machine is returned reliably or configure MySQL database so it does not perform the reverse DNS lookup for hostname.

Thank you everyone that has sent us the diagnostic information that helped us resolve this problem.
